Kapitan Sino is a fictional story by Bob Ong about Rogelio Manglicmot, an


average Electronics Technician in a town called Pelaez who became a Super
Hero after learning his Special abilities. With the help of his best friend Bok-
bok and his childhood friend Tessa (whom he also bears romantic feelings),
he treads the path of saving lives and offering help to those in need. After
some confusion of what to call the mysterious crime fighter, the people
decided to call him "Kapitan Sino" (translated as Captain Who?). Kapitan
Sino then start his adventures as he goes one on one with a giant gorilla,
saves people trapped inside a burning building, prevents structures from
collapsing during an earthquake, stops a Train from going off rail and caught
small fry criminals faster than the local authorities.

As the story progresses, a series of abduction occurs in Pelaez by a


mysterious Hairy Monster. It was later revealed that the same Monster is
Mayor Solomon Suico who abducts victims for their blood to sustain his Son
Michael who inherited his form however with more severity. Kapitan Sino
engages in a fierce battle with Mayor Suico after he followed him to an
abandoned hospital where he keeps his victims. Kapitan Sino defeats Mayor
Suico and kills him; Suico's Son Michael soon follows after being injured in
the rubbles made by the battle. Kapitan Sino searches the abandoned
hospital for Suico's latest victim. He finds Tessa instead, unconscious and
bleeding. He rushes her to the nearest hospital, Tessa however dies.

After the death of Tessa, Rogelio loses enthusiasm towards life and goes full
time super hero. His father Mang Ernesto confronts him telling him that it
was not his fault he could not save Tessa and to stop being a super hero if
he is not happy. He also confesses himself as Mayor Suico's half brother.
Mang Ernesto tried to make Rogelio Realize that being a Hero does not need
recognition but acts as one to make things right.
